## Onboarding: SQL Lint Rules (for security review)

Quick intro before your first review pass. All SQL files in the Tarnwell monorepo go through sqlwarden, our custom linter. It blocks string-interpolated queries, flags missing row-level filters, and yells about SELECT * in anything touching the accounts schema. You'll mostly care about rules SW-201 through SW-240, which are the injection-adjacent ones. To run sqlwarden locally against the Brackenfield rules service, authenticate with the reviewer key provided below.

gateway credential: qvz23-XSZTNBjrucz4Q49XMT1TuVw

# BloomGate — Whom to Contact

BloomGate sits in front of the Kestrel key-value store and filters lookups for absent keys. False-positive rate tuning and rebuild schedules are owned by the Storage Edge team. Contractors must not trigger a filter rebuild without approval. For capacity questions, rebuild requests, or suspected filter corruption, contact the owning team here.

alerts address for kafof-bagag: kasael@olvarqdyn.corp

Changelog — DigestForge scheduler, 2024-09-03. Rotated the batch-signing credential used by the digest scheduler when it hands jobs to the Mailloom dispatcher. Old credential expired per the quarterly policy; revoked same day. All queued digest batches were re-signed and replayed — no duplicates sent. New hires: the scheduler rejects any batch signed with a retired credential, so never copy key material from old runbooks. Current credential follows.

deploy key for hahof-tagep: bky6_YcdejG

# Who to Contact: Ledgerlens Audit-Log Viewer

Welcome aboard. Ledgerlens is maintained by the Traceworks team at Quillharbor Systems. For read-access requests, raise a ticket first and wait for approval before querying any tenant logs. For schema questions, parser bugs, or retention-policy clarifications, the Traceworks on-call rotation is your first stop. Please include screenshots and timestamps when reporting issues. You can reach the team here.

pager mailbox: zorius.novath.briath@kelvistack.local